Typical interrupt is "void HandlerName() __interrupt(n)", where n -- interrupt number according to chip datasheet. Handler name could be anything you want. Thanks I've tried that but I'm still not having any luck.
This is my code.

#include 

#define CLK_DIVR(*(volatile uint8_t *)0x50C6)

#define TIM1_CR1(*(volatile uint8_t *)0x5250)
#define TIM1_IER(*(volatile uint8_t *)0x5254)
#define TIM1_SR1(*(volatile uint8_t *)0x5255)
#define TIM1_CNTRH(*(volatile uint8_t *)0x525E)
#define TIM1_CNTRL(*(volatile uint8_t *)0x525F)
#define TIM1_PSCRH(*(volatile uint8_t *)0x5260)
#define TIM1_PSCRL(*(volatile uint8_t *)0x5261)

#define PD_ODR(*(volatile uint8_t *)0x500f)
#define PD_DDR(*(volatile uint8_t *)0x5011)
#define PD_CR1(*(volatile uint8_t *)0x5012)

void main(void)
{
CLK_DIVR = 0x00; // Set the frequency to 16 MHz

TIM1_PSCRH = 0x00; // Configure timer
TIM1_PSCRL = 0x80;

TIM1_CR1 = 0x01; //Enable timer
TIM1_IER = 0x01; //Enable interrupt - update event

PD_DDR = 1<<3;
PD_CR1 = 1<<3;


while(1){
}
}

void TIM1_overflow_Handler() __interrupt(11)
{
TIM1_SR1 &= ~1; //reset interrupt
PD_ODR ^= 1 << 3; //toggle LED
}

You haven't enabled interrupts.
